Understanding Windows 10 Pricing Tiers

Breakdown of different editions: Home, Pro, Enterprise. Comparison of features and target audience for each edition.

Windows 10 comes in different flavors, just like ice cream! Each edition serves a unique crowd. The Home edition is perfect for regular users who want to browse and stream. The Pro edition adds features for the savvy user, like extra security and remote access. Finally, there’s the Enterprise edition for huge businesses needing robust management tools. Check the table below for a clearer view:

Edition Best For Key Features
Home Home users Basic features, gaming support
Pro Professionals Security features, remote desktop
Enterprise Large organizations Management tools, advanced security

Cost of Upgrading from Windows 7/8 to Windows 10

Special upgrade pricing and offers. Eligibility criteria for free upgrades.

Upgrading from Windows 7 to Windows 10 can be smart and sometimes even affordable. Many users can benefit from special upgrade pricing and offers. Often, you might find deals that make the switch cheaper than expected. To qualify for a free upgrade, your device must run Windows 7 or 8.1 and be activated. This means it can be genuine software without issues.

  • Special upgrade pricing: Look for seasonal offers or promotions.
  • Eligibility for free upgrade: Must have a genuine Windows 7 or 8.1.
